diff options
Diffstat (limited to 'bin/make_release')
-rwxr-xr-x | bin/make_release | 11 |
1 files changed, 9 insertions, 2 deletions
diff --git a/bin/make_release b/bin/make_release index e08a26209dd..5f7abbf47c6 100755 --- a/bin/make_release +++ b/bin/make_release @@ -59,7 +59,7 @@ if (-d '/pkg/gnu/bin') { $gnu = ''; } -my $export_dir = '/export2/project/ftp-doc/pub/ACE'; +my $export_dir = '/project/ftp-doc/pub/ACE'; my $diffs_dir = "$export_dir/diffs"; my $exec_prefix = ''; my $generate_man_pages = 0; @@ -266,6 +266,8 @@ if ($update_versions && "$kit" ne 'ace+tao') { $status = &create_kit (); unless ($status) { &diff (); + } else { + warn "$0: diffs not create because create_kit returned $status\n"; } if ("$ace_tag" || "$tao_tag") { @@ -550,11 +552,16 @@ sub diff () { my $module = "$kit" eq 'ace' ? 'ACE_wrappers' : 'ACE_wrappers/TAO'; - &ex ("sleep 60; nice -15 $cvs -q rdiff -u -r $previous_tag -r $tag " . + &ex ("nice -15 $cvs -q rdiff -u -r $previous_tag -r $tag " . "$module 2>/dev/null | " . "nice -15 sed 's%ACE_wrappers-repository/%ACE_wrappers/%g' | " . "nice -15 $gzip -9 > $diffs_dir/$previous_tag-$tag.diff.gz") if -d "$diffs_dir"; + + warn "$0: diffs not created because \"$diffs_dir\" does not exist\n" + unless -d "$diffs_dir"; + } else { + warn "$0: diffs not created because previous_version is null\n"; } #### Ignore return value. No promises on diffs. |